The cheapest way to get from Forest Grove to Bend is to drive which costs $30 - $50 and takes 4h 11m.
The fastest way to get from Forest Grove to Bend is to drive which takes 4h 11m and costs $30 - $50.
No, there is no direct bus from Forest Grove to Bend station. However, there are services departing from 19th & Main St and arriving at Bend Hawthorne Station via Beaverton Transit Center and Portland Flix/Greyhound.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 17m.
The distance between Forest Grove and Bend is 185 miles. The road distance is 177.7 miles.
The best way to get from Forest Grove to Bend without a car is to tram and bus which takes 6h 29m and costs $60 - $64.
It takes approximately 6h 29m to get from Forest Grove to Bend, including transfers.
Forest Grove to Bend bus services, operated by Pacific Crest Buslines Bend, depart from Portland Flix/Greyhound station.
Forest Grove to Bend bus services, operated by Pacific Crest Buslines Bend, arrive at Bend Hawthorne Station.
Yes, the driving distance between Forest Grove to Bend is 178 miles. It takes approximately 4h 11m to drive from Forest Grove to Bend.
